WebMar 28, 2014 · Most of the Full adder structures make use of XOR and XNOR logic gates. Conventional CMOS [3] full adder with 28 transistors are a high power and robust full adder. This design is based on complementary pull up and pull down topologies. It has high noise margin and reliability. WebMar 1, 2016 · On the other hand, hybrid adder is a good choice in terms of power consumption and speed than HPSC but at the cost of increased number of transistors in the design [21]. However, hybrid CMOS full adder is faster than HPSC at all supply voltages. But its delay is increased with varying the load [1].
